A 20 Year permission for the backfilling of an exhausted quarry void (quarry registration ref: QR078) and acceptance, short-term storage and processing of construction and demolition (C&D) waste on-site, within an overall application area circa (ca) 11 hectare (ha). The development will consist of the backfilling of the quarry void (ca. 4.9ha) to a level of ca. 27 metres above Ordance Datum (MAOD) with either; 1) Inert soil and stone waste (imported inert greenfield and non-greenfield soils and stones and river dredge spoil which will result in the proposed development operating as a soil recovery facility that requires a waste management licence from the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A); or 2) Soil and stone by-product (i.e. essentially virgin soil or equivalent to virgin soil and stone) which will be notified to the EPA as an Article 27 by-product at its source of origin and transported as a by-product material to enable the site to be backfilled. The proposed C&D processing facility will cover an area of ca. 1.9ha and will operate under a waste management licence from the EPA. The development will also comprise of the construction of an inspection shed (ca. 140m2) and ancillary improvements to drainage and landscaping. The development will utilise existing infrastructure on-site including weighbridge, wheelwash, garage, car parking and welfare facilities. The application relates to development which involves an activity requiring a waste licence from the EPA. A planning permission of 20 years is being sought for the proposed development. An Environmental Impact Assessment Report (EIAR) and a Natura Impact Statement (NIS) will be submitted to the planning authority with the application.Grounds not yet categorised

A 10 year planning permission for a solar farm consisting of circa 14,600 m2 of solar panels on ground mounted frames, 2 no. single storey electrical inverter/transformer stations, battery storage container, battery control unit, security fencing, satellite pole, CCTV, access tracks, upgrade to existing agricultural field entrance, temporary construction compound, landscaping and all associated ancillary development works. The proposed development is a change of plan to part of the solar farm previously permitted under Cork County Council planning reference 18/6769 and will provide for the omission of the previously permitted 38kV substation and a net decrease in overall panel area of circa 10,800 m2 from that permitted under 18/6769. Construction and operational access will be via the L-7634. The operational lifespan of the solar farm will be 35 years. A Natura Impact Statement (NIS) has been prepared and will be submitted to the Planning Authority with the application.Decision record indexed
